The following bug has been logged online: Bug reference: 4400 Logged by: Jan-Peter Seifert Email address: [EMAIL PROTECTED] PostgreSQL version: 8.3.3 Operating system: Windows xp Professional Description: initdb doesn't work with partition D: Details:
Hello, whenever I try to run initdb on a directory on partition "D:" with the parameter "-D" I get the error that a "file exists". I create a directory, give full rights for the user postgres and then run initdb on it. On partition E: it works. Both are NTFS. I have no programs open that might access the directories ...
